0
  • 聊天消息
  • 系統(tǒng)消息
  • 評論與回復
登錄后你可以
  • 下載海量資料
  • 學習在線課程
  • 觀看技術視頻
  • 寫文章/發(fā)帖/加入社區(qū)
會員中心
創(chuàng)作中心

完善資料讓更多小伙伴認識你,還能領取20積分哦,立即完善>

3天內(nèi)不再提示

RISC-V公測平臺發(fā)布· CoreMark測試報告

澎峰科技PerfXLab ? 來源:澎峰科技PerfXLab ? 作者:澎峰科技PerfXLab ? 2023-08-18 18:29 ? 次閱讀

一. CoreMark簡介

CoreMark是一款用于評估CPU性能的基準測試程序,它包含了多種不同的計算任務,包括浮點數(shù)、整數(shù)、緩存、內(nèi)存等方面的測試。CoreMark的測試結果通常被用來作為CPU性能的參考,它可以幫助開發(fā)人員和系統(tǒng)管理員評估不同處理器和系統(tǒng)的性能,比較不同處理器之間的性能差異,也可以用來測試處理器在多線程并行計算方面的性能。

官網(wǎng)地址:https://www.eembc.org

二. 平臺環(huán)境

[硬件參數(shù)]處理器: 算能SG2042 x 1

核心數(shù): 64核

L1 Cache: I:64KB and D:64KB

L2 Cache: 1MB/Cluster

L3 Cache: 64MB System Cache

DRAM: DDR4 16Gx4[軟件環(huán)境]

linux版本: 22.10

gcc版本: 10.2.0

三. 獲取源碼

EEMBC將CoreMark源碼托管在GitHub上,可以訪問以下鏈接獲得源碼;也可以通過git命令下載到本地。

鏈接

https://github.com/eembc/coremark

四. 編譯

本次采用的編譯器是支持RVV的編譯器,在我們的體驗機器上已經(jīng)完成了部署,可以通過文章下方的聯(lián)系方式進群體驗。

1:首先需要修改core_portme.mak文件,(在LFLAGAS_END變量添加-lpthread)

2:添加編譯參數(shù):-march=rv64gcv0p7_zfh_xtheadc -mabi=lp64d -mtune=c920。

添加完成后效果如下:


# Flag: CC
#    Use this flag to define compiler to use
CC = gcc
# Flag: CFLAGS
#    Use this flag to define compiler options. Note, you can add compiler options from the command line using XCFLAGS="other flags"
PORT_CFLAGS = -O3
#===============================Alter by me===========================
PF_CFLAGS = -march=rv64gcv0p7_zfh_xtheadc -mabi=lp64d -mtune=c920
FLAGS_STR = "$(PORT_CFLAGS) $(XCFLAGS) $(XLFLAGS) $(LFLAGS_END) $(PF_CFLAGS)"
CFLAGS = $(PORT_CFLAGS) $(PF_CFLAGS) -I$(PORT_DIR) -Iposix -I. -DFLAGS_STR="$(FLAGS_STR)"
#===============================Alter by me===========================
# Flag: NO_LIBRT
#    Define if the platform does not provide a librt
ifndef NO_LIBRT
#Flag: LFLAGS_END
#    Define any libraries needed for linking or other flags that should come at the end of the link line (e.g. linker scripts). 
#    Note: On certain platforms, the default clock_gettime implementation is supported but requires linking of librt.
#===============================Alter by me===========================
LFLAGS_END += -lrt -lpthread 
#===============================Alter by me===========================

單核編譯

ubuntu@perfxlab:/public/benchmark/coremark$ make compile  XCFLAGS="-DMULTITHREAD=1 -DUSE_PTHREAD"

多核編譯

ubuntu@perfxlab:/public/benchmark/coremark$ make compile  XCFLAGS="-DMULTITHREAD=64 -DUSE_PTHREAD"

五. 在SG2042上執(zhí)行coremark

1. 單核測試結果如下:

wKgaomTfRxyAbtC5AACfKNVKQPI752.png

2.64核測試結果如下:

wKgZomTfRyyAb1AxAAC2LooLFBw192.png

六. CoreMark分數(shù)排行榜

SG2042 的64核跑分結果為:692303.531830 ,cpu主頻是2GHz。

根據(jù)公式:

CoreMark / MHz = (CoreMark 分數(shù)) / (時鐘頻率,以兆赫茲為單位)

我們可以算出SG2042的 CoreMark / MHz=692303.531830/2000=346.55

從官網(wǎng)可以看到,截止目前(2023-8-16 )總共上傳了767款型號的CoreMark跑分結果。

官網(wǎng)鏈接

https://www.eembc.org/coremark/scores.php

wKgZomTfRz2AQpMFAAOAmoZkZGg536.png圖1:Coremark分數(shù)從高到低排序wKgZomTfR0uAZ4ZWAAOPjqBmqFc243.png圖2:Coremark/MHz 分數(shù)從高到低排序

從排行榜上可以看到(上圖1和圖2),無論是基于 CoreMark 分數(shù)還是 CoreMark/MHz 分數(shù),SG2042都展現(xiàn)出令人矚目的表現(xiàn)。作為全球第一款 RISC-V 處理器芯片,它的分數(shù)已經(jīng)值得充分的贊賞。盡管與第一名之間還存在一定的差距,但***將持續(xù)不斷地努力,不斷進步。讓我們?yōu)?**的未來發(fā)展加油!

正文完


  • About HS-2

HS-2 RISC-V通用主板是澎峰科技與合作伙伴共同研發(fā)的一款專為開發(fā)者設計的標準mATX主板,它預裝了澎峰科技為RISC-V高性能服務器定制開發(fā)的軟件包,包括各種標準bencmark、支持V擴展的GCC編譯器、計算庫、中間件以及多種典型服務器應用程序。

HS-2 RISC-V通用主板搭載了一顆國產(chǎn)RISC-V 64核處理器(SG2042)。SG2042是目前已量產(chǎn)的性能最高的RISC-V處理器,主要針對高性能計算領域需求設計,適用于科學計算、工程計算、AI計算、融合計算等大算力應用場景。

wKgZomTUwSaACzXRAAZ34cPcisY858.png

關于RISC-V公共測試平臺

wKgZomTUwUSAa2dyAA2V8stwnBo166.png

RISC-V高性能處理器公共測試云平臺 ·快速使用指南,下載鏈接:https://www.kdocs.cn/l/cmnYcyFIlVRx

RISC-V公共測試云平臺系列文章

1. RISC-V公測平臺發(fā)布 ·Stream帶寬完整測試

2.RISC-V公測平臺發(fā)布 · 我的世界MohistMC

3. RISC-V公測平臺發(fā)布 · 第一個WEB Server“Hello RISC-V world!”

4. RISC-V公測平臺發(fā)布 ·如何在SG2042上玩轉k3s

5.“RISC-V成長日記” blog發(fā)布,第一個運行在RISC-V服務器上的blog?

6.RISC-V公測平臺發(fā)布:如何在SG2042上玩轉OpenMPI

7.RISC-V公測平臺發(fā)布:Compiling The Fedora Linux Kernel Natively on RISC-V

8. RISC-V公測平臺發(fā)布 · Unix Bench完整測試

9.RISC-V公測平臺發(fā)布 · 使用YCSB測試SG2042上的MySQL性能

10.RISC-V公測平臺發(fā)布 · 7-zip 測試

11.RISC-V公測平臺發(fā)布· CoreMark測試報告(本篇)

聲明:本文內(nèi)容及配圖由入駐作者撰寫或者入駐合作網(wǎng)站授權轉載。文章觀點僅代表作者本人,不代表電子發(fā)燒友網(wǎng)立場。文章及其配圖僅供工程師學習之用,如有內(nèi)容侵權或者其他違規(guī)問題,請聯(lián)系本站處理。 舉報投訴
  • 處理器
    +關注

    關注

    68

    文章

    19034

    瀏覽量

    228450
  • ARM
    ARM
    +關注

    關注

    134

    文章

    9006

    瀏覽量

    366035
  • AM
    AM
    +關注

    關注

    0

    文章

    54

    瀏覽量

    29278
  • RISC-V
    +關注

    關注

    44

    文章

    2178

    瀏覽量

    45893
  • 澎峰科技
    +關注

    關注

    0

    文章

    46

    瀏覽量

    3150
收藏 人收藏

    評論

    相關推薦

    RISC-V公測平臺發(fā)布 · 數(shù)據(jù)庫在RISC-V服務器上的適配評估

    在這一期文章中,我們繼續(xù)深入討論RISC-V+數(shù)據(jù)庫的應用。本期就繼續(xù)利用HS-2平臺測試數(shù)據(jù)庫軟件在RISC-V服務器上的兼容性。
    的頭像 發(fā)表于 08-21 17:09 ?928次閱讀
    <b class='flag-5'>RISC-V</b><b class='flag-5'>公測</b><b class='flag-5'>平臺</b><b class='flag-5'>發(fā)布</b> · 數(shù)據(jù)庫在<b class='flag-5'>RISC-V</b>服務器上的適配評估

    risc-v的發(fā)展歷史

    Foundation),旨在促進RISC-V架構的發(fā)展和推廣。該基金會由大量的企業(yè)和機構支持,包括英特爾、Nvidia、谷歌、華為、IBM、紅帽、西部數(shù)據(jù)等。 2015年:RISC-V基金會發(fā)布了第一個穩(wěn)定版
    發(fā)表于 07-29 17:20

    2024 RISC-V 中國峰會:華秋電子助力RISC-V生態(tài)!

    、生態(tài)伙伴、公開課、開發(fā)者社區(qū)、評測試用等欄目,是為各生態(tài)廠商量身定制的硬件開發(fā)平臺,通過線上社區(qū)+一站式供應鏈服務讓硬件開發(fā)變得更簡單。他表示,RISC-V開放平臺已吸引30+廠商入
    發(fā)表于 08-26 16:46

    怎么搭建risc-v學習平臺

    risc-v學習平臺搭建
    發(fā)表于 12-15 07:14

    RISC-V應用領域的拓展

    為自動駕駛汽車等應用開發(fā)新的RISC-V芯片設計;GreenWaves推出了基于RISC-V的低功率AI物聯(lián)網(wǎng)(IoT)應用處理器;晶晨半導體推出具有RISC-V安全內(nèi)核的SoC芯片;華米發(fā)布
    發(fā)表于 06-18 20:57

    RISC-V是什么

    成熟流行商業(yè)內(nèi)核架構在于,RISC-V是屬于開源的內(nèi)核架構,并且最為重要的一點是,發(fā)布RISC-V的基金會和研發(fā)機構,允許商家在RISC-V架構上進行非標準的指令擴展,同時不需要對外公
    發(fā)表于 07-23 06:06

    從STM32F030平臺切換到RISC-V CSM32RV20

    本系列僅為記錄工作,開發(fā)從STM32F030平臺切換到RISC-V CSM32RV20。CSM32RV20是南京中科微電子有限公司開發(fā)的一款基于RISC-V核的超低功耗MCU芯片,內(nèi)置RISC
    發(fā)表于 11-26 06:30

    RISC-V專題】賽昉科技昉·星光RISC-V單板計算機首發(fā)試用

    翻一番。為了進一步促進RISC-V生態(tài)的發(fā)展,讓更多開發(fā)者參與RISC-V生態(tài)應用創(chuàng)新,2022年4月14日,電子發(fā)燒友網(wǎng)聯(lián)合RISC-V創(chuàng)新企業(yè)共同發(fā)起RISC-V生態(tài)開發(fā)板評
    發(fā)表于 04-14 15:17

    RISC-V專題】先楫半導體HPM6750EVKMINI評估板免費試用

    翻一番。為了進一步促進RISC-V生態(tài)的發(fā)展,讓更多開發(fā)者參與RISC-V生態(tài)應用創(chuàng)新,2022年4月14日,電子發(fā)燒友網(wǎng)聯(lián)合RISC-V創(chuàng)新企業(yè)共同發(fā)起RISC-V生態(tài)開發(fā)板評
    發(fā)表于 04-14 15:27

    RISC-V專題】芯昇科技RISC-V生態(tài)開發(fā)板首發(fā)試用

    翻一番。為了進一步促進RISC-V生態(tài)的發(fā)展,讓更多開發(fā)者參與RISC-V生態(tài)應用創(chuàng)新,2022年4月14日,電子發(fā)燒友網(wǎng)聯(lián)合RISC-V創(chuàng)新企業(yè)共同發(fā)起RISC-V生態(tài)開發(fā)板評
    發(fā)表于 04-14 16:01

    關于RISC-V生態(tài)開發(fā)板評測試用專題活動試用報告及評測視頻投稿時間延長的通告

    推遲,大家提交作品的時間也感到緊迫; 我們平臺與部分廠商和開發(fā)者溝通之后決定將RISC-V生態(tài)開發(fā)板評測試用專題活動試用報告提交時間延期至7月15日,同時
    發(fā)表于 06-27 11:26

    阿里平頭哥發(fā)布首個 RISC-V AI 軟硬全棧平臺

    轉自https://m.ithome.com/html/714391.htm 2023 RISC-V 中國峰會8月23日在北京召開,平頭哥在會上發(fā)布了首個自研 RISC-V AI 平臺
    發(fā)表于 08-26 14:14

    256核!賽昉發(fā)布全新RISC-V眾核子系統(tǒng)IP平臺

    (StarLink-500),一款高性能RISC-V多核子系統(tǒng)IP平臺。 本次發(fā)布,賽昉科技再次擴充自研IP矩陣,引領RISC-V邁入更高性能領域。 賽昉科技IP產(chǎn)品矩陣 賽昉科技董
    發(fā)表于 11-29 13:37

    如何建設RISC-V軟件生態(tài)?

    本文從RISC-V軟件開源基礎平臺、RISC-V多樣化軟件生態(tài)以及RISC-V開源社區(qū)等三個方面詳細介紹了如何建設RISC-V軟件生態(tài)。
    的頭像 發(fā)表于 06-23 11:21 ?3207次閱讀
    如何建設<b class='flag-5'>RISC-V</b>軟件生態(tài)?

    平頭哥發(fā)布首個高性能RISC-V芯片平臺“無劍600”

    在2022 RISC-V中國峰會上,平頭哥發(fā)布首個高性能RISC-V芯片平臺“無劍600”及SoC原型“曳影1520”,首次兼容龍蜥Linux操作系統(tǒng)并成功運行LibreOffice,
    的頭像 發(fā)表于 08-25 10:22 ?1520次閱讀